Smilium spinosa (Quoy & Gaimard, 1834)
Phylum: Arthropoda
This is not a Mollusc. Other non-Molluscan Phyla (Echinodermata, Brachiopoda etc) have been included to help identify species that may be mistaken for Mollusca, but are not.
Classification:
Arthropoda (Phylum) > Crustacea (Subphylum) > Hexanauplia (Class) > Thecostraca (Subclass) > Scalpelliformes (Order) >
Calanticidae (Family) >
Smilium (Genus) > spinosa (Species)
Distribution:
Throughout New Zealand
Notes:
Marine, Endemic, On intertidal rocks, often under shady ledges
